Young Barnet Foundation is seeking a proactive part-time fundraiser to join our team. This role involves coordinating corporate partnerships, community fundraising, and events to support local initiatives.

The successful candidate will focus on building relationships with businesses, managing fundraising events, and ensuring accurate record-keeping. The position offers a flexible hybrid working arrangement based in the United Kingdom.

Prepare for Scenario-Based Questions

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ills in fundraising contexts. They might ask how you would handle a donor who is hesitant to contribute or how to turn a potential sponsor into a commitment. Practising these types of scenarios can make you feel more confident and prepared!
